**Q: Why does DeployDuck sometimes report a release as "done" while pods are still rolling?**

A: DeployDuck only watches the Fleetline orchestrator's top-level status, not individual pod health, so it can jump the gun by a minute or two. We're wiring in pod-level checks next quarter. Until then, treat "done" as "probably done" and confirm via the dashboard on the internal page below.

wiki page, kahog-hahig: https://vault.zemvargrid.internal/display/deploy/repo/settings/merge_requests/job/settings/6f3b933774dbc5320a4daa18

## Runbook: Dedupe customer records

Trellent's dedupe job runs nightly against the Cairnbase customer table. It matches on normalized name plus region, merges the newer record into the older, and writes an audit row per merge. Never run it manually during business hours. Before triggering a run, confirm the job is using these settings.

config for kahag-tafop:
WENWYN_PIN=7412
WENWYN_TENANT=fenion
WENWYN_METRICS_HOST=metrics.wenwyn.zemvarnet.local
WENWYN_SEAL=seal_cafee3b9
WENWYN_STANDBY_TEAM=praox

## Brokerline 7.0 upgrade — changed defaults

As of this release, persistent queues are the default and ack timeouts dropped from 120s to 30s. Consumers on the old Tern cluster must opt back in explicitly during migration. Dead-letter routing is now enabled out of the box. Fresh deployments pick up the following default configuration values.

deployment values, tawif-kageg:
zorael:
  log_level: debug
  metrics_host: metrics.zorael.qorvelsys.internal
  pin: 3988
  pool_size: 32

Handover for the Fernwheel pricing experiment. Variant B (dynamic matinee discounts) is live at 20% traffic. No anomalies in conversion yet. Rollback is a single flag flip; dashboard alerts are armed. Don't touch bucket weights before Thursday's readout. Everything the release manager needs for the cutover is in the config values below.

settings of yawif-yafop:
[druys]
port = 9000
region = south-3
host = druys.zemvarsoft.internal
team = frador
timeout_ms = 3000
retries = 4